| Qualifications: | Education/Certification/Experience: o Master’s degree in educational administration. Texas principal or other appropriate Texas certificate. Advanced Education Leadership (AEL) certification, or Instructional Leadership Development (ILD) certification. Texas Teacher and Evaluation Support System (T-TESS) certification. Three years of secondary teaching experience preferred. Two years of experience in an instructional leadership role as a secondary principal/asst. principal or equivalent in a growing progressive school district. Bilingual preferred. Knowledge/Skills/Abilities: o Demonstration of leadership ability in present assignment, working knowledge of Designing Engaging Work, curriculum, instruction, and assessment thorough understanding of school administrative operations o Ability to manage budget and personnel o Ability to align leadership behaviors and actions to District vision, mission and beliefs o Ability to communicate effectively in both written and oral forms with all levels of management o Ability to acquire information regarding different subjects, analyze select and present information in an acceptable form o Ability to implement policies and procedures o Working knowledge of use of curriculum resources and tools and effective instruction practices. o Ability to evaluate instructional program and teacher effectiveness o Ability to analyze, interpret and utilize data for effective instructional leadership o Ability to provide leadership in the following areas; organization and management of total campus operation budgeting, technology, curriculum development, instructional practices, assessment systems, scheduling, etc. o Excellent organizational, communication, public relations, and interpersonal skills |
